What Exactly Is An Outpatient Program?

Outpatient rehab programs offer recovering addicts the opportunity to ease their way back into their normal day-to-day life, while at the same time participating in professionally guided addiction counseling. Most intensive outpatient rehab programs are designed for those who no longer need inpatient treatment, but would still benefit from therapy sessions held more than one time per week.

Those who simply cannot commit the necessary time to a residential treatment program should also consider outpatient care as a highly effective alternative. Most outpatient programs consist of a combination of both individual and group therapy sessions, allowing the patients to share their feelings and experiences with other addicts while also receiving individualized care.

While the recovering addict may have made great strides during their stay at a residential facility, the stresses and triggers of everyday life can quickly become overwhelming, which all too often results in relapsing back into the old addictive behavior patterns. In addition to both group and individual therapy sessions, many intensive outpatient programs also offer family counseling, relapse prevention, and substance abuse education classes.

The Benefits Of An Outpatient Program

The benefits of taking part in an outpatient program are numerous, especially for those with other highly demanding career and lifestyle obligations. Here are some of the primary reasons recovering addicts might choose outpatient treatment.

Receive Treatment That Fits Into Your Normal Routine

Many addicts seeking recovery simply can’t afford to take an extended leave of absence from their jobs and family to join an inpatient rehab program. Working parents, high-level business executives, and those in the public eye have existing obligations, making the flexibility of outpatient care an ideal treatment option. Most outpatient programs offer sessions in the evenings and on weekends, which means that you won’t have to put your life on hold to receive the care that you need.

Maintain Privacy During Treatment

A commonly cited reason for not entering an inpatient program is the fear of others learning about one’s substance abuse issues. Maintaining secrecy is no easy feat when treatment protocols require that the addict remain at the rehab facility for weeks or months at a time. Outpatient treatment, on the other hand, allows the recovering addict to go about their daily lives much the same as before, allowing the work of recovery to remain a private affair.

Practice Recovery Skills In The Real World

It is one thing to remain sober while in the safe confines of a residential rehab facility, but resisting the temptations and emotional triggers of the real world can be much more difficult. This is why so many recovering addicts experience a relapse within the first few months of completing an inpatient program. By participating in an intensive outpatient program, addicts have the opportunity to put their newly learned recovery skills into practice from day one.

Maintain The Emotional Support Of Loved Ones

The loving support of friends and family can be a powerful resource for recovering addicts during the healing process. Staying in close contact with loved ones is a great way to stay focused and motivated, but this connection is all too often lost upon entering an inpatient facility. While most reputable inpatient programs will make a deliberate effort to include friends and family in the treatment process, some patients feel that the separation is just too much to bear.
